About Chenyu You

Chenyu You is a scholar working on Computer Vision and Pattern Recognition, Artificial Intelligence, Radiology, Nuclear Medicine and Imaging, Biomedical Engineering and Computational Mechanics, having authored 53 papers that have together received 2.2k indexed citations. Recurring topics across this work include Topic Modeling (12 papers), Medical Imaging Techniques and Applications (10 papers), Medical Image Segmentation Techniques (9 papers), COVID-19 diagnosis using AI (8 papers), Domain Adaptation and Few-Shot Learning (6 papers), Natural Language Processing Techniques (6 papers), Advanced X-ray and CT Imaging (5 papers) and Advanced Neural Network Applications (5 papers). The work is most often cited by research in Health Informatics (81 citations), Computer Vision and Pattern Recognition (1.0k citations), Radiology, Nuclear Medicine and Imaging (828 citations), Neurology (218 citations) and Artificial Intelligence (757 citations). Chenyu You has collaborated with scholars based in United States, China and United Kingdom. Frequent co-authors include Bo Wang, Jun Ma, Lin Han, Yuting He, Lawrence H. Staib, Ruihan Zhao, James S. Duncan, Yuan Zhou, Ge Wang and James S. Duncan. Their work appears in journals such as Medical Image Analysis, Medical Physics, IEEE Transactions on Medical Imaging, Nature Communications and IEEE Access.
